Go in for
verb, slang
Definitions
Verb
- 1 To enter a competition.
- 2 To have an interest in or approve of something. colloquial
""I hope she doesn't go in for big purple orchids," Miss Tinkham said to Mrs. Rasmussen, "there are so many pretty kinds.""
- 3 To engage oneself or take part in something. colloquial
"Jem, there's a good opening among the hard Fact fellows, and they want men. I wonder you don't go in for statistics."
